    ‘Not feeling fit enough to continue’ – Pauline Ferrand-Prévot withdraws from La Vuelta Femenina

    Team_LatestInSportBy Team_LatestInSportMay 8, 2025No Comments3 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Pauline Ferrand-Prévot is out of La Vuelta Femenina forward of Thursday’s stage 5, her Visma-Lease A Bike crew have introduced.

    The Frenchwoman, who gained Paris-Roubaix Femmes earlier this spring, is “not feeling match sufficient to proceed the race”, the Dutch crew said in a put up on social media on Thursday morning.

    Ferrand-Prévot lay thirty fourth total, 38 seconds off race chief Femke Gerritse (SD Worx-Protime) heading into Wednesday’s fourth stage to Borja. Nonetheless, she was amongst a number of Visma-Lease A Bike riders to drop on the ultimate climb of the hilly stage, Puerto de El Buste.

    Whereas stage 2 winner Marianne Vos led the principle group dwelling 12 seconds behind solo stage winner Anna van der Breggen (SD Worx-Protime), Ferrand-Prévot misplaced extra time, ending in thirty second at 26 seconds down.

    She lay in twenty fifth total, 58 seconds down on Gerritse, on the conclusion of stage 4.

    Talking after the stage, Visma-Lease A Bike directeur sportif Jos van Emden criticised Ferrand-Prévot for the time loss, saying she “should not have been dropped on a climb like this”, contemplating she was preventing for a excessive GC end.

    “In the event you begin the Vuelta with ambitions for the GC, you shouldn’t be dropped on a climb like this,” he instructed WielerFlits on Wednesday. “Sadly, that did occur. Now it will likely be tough to play a major position within the classification, however we won’t hand over the combat but.”

    Vos continues to guide the factors classification for the crew with 170 factors to Gerritse’s 132. Nonetheless, she is not anticipated to retain her third place total throughout Thursday’s summit end GC showdown at Lagunas de Neila. Visma’s subsequent best-placed riders, Femke De Vries and Imogen Wolff, lie over three minutes off the race lead.

    “I went for the very best attainable, however a second place was not attainable at this time,” Vos stated after stage 4. “I actually needed to combat exhausting to stick with it. When Anna went, I knew it might be tough to catch her once more.”

    Ferrand-Prévot’s withdrawal is not the primary disappointment of the race for Visma-Lease A Bike. The crew completed tenth, 21 seconds off the lead, within the opening crew time trial in Barcelona after they have been held up at the start by what they called “errors in the UCI’s team time trial start procedure.”

    The crew filed an official grievance alleging that their riders have been held up by different groups arriving late and UCI officers finishing up gradual bike checks forward of the stage begin. Visma said that they’d “pursue additional steps and file a proper grievance with the UCI administration.”
